Introduction
Digital hearing aids are small electronic devices designed to help people hear sounds more clearly. Instead of simply making every sound louder, modern digital hearing aids can analyse and process incoming sound before delivering it to the ear. This allows the device to be programmed according to a person's hearing assessment, listening needs and comfort preferences.
1. What Is a Digital Hearing Aid?
A digital hearing aid contains microphones, a digital processor, an amplifier or output stage and a receiver that delivers sound to the ear. When sound enters the hearing aid, it is converted into digital information. The processor then analyses that information and applies programmed adjustments before the sound is delivered to the listener.

3. Why Professional Hearing Aid Programming Matters
Digital hearing aids can be adjusted to match an individual's hearing assessment rather than using the same settings for every person. A hearing care professional can program different frequency ranges, output levels and listening features according to hearing needs. Follow-up adjustments are also important because real-world listening experiences can help identify where additional fine-tuning may improve comfort and usability.
